1. Kawamura M, Yamazaki S, Tobe A, Watanabe S, Takeuchi T. Effects of MCI-727, a new anti-ulcer agent, on plasma secretin concentration in rats and dogs and pancreatic exocrine secretion in rats. Jpn J Pharmacol. 1991 Aug;56(4):513-22. doi: 10.1254/jjp.56.513. PMID: 1744991.
2. Tachibana I, Watanabe N, Shirohara H, Akiyama T, Nakano S, Otsuki M. Effects of MCI-727 on pancreatic exocrine secretion and acute pancreatitis in two experimental rat models. Pancreas. 1996 Mar;12(2):165-72. doi: 10.1097/00006676-199603000-00010. PMID: 8720664.
3. Yamazaki S, Kawamura M, Kitsukawa M, Ando K, Nitta I, Tobe A, Okabe S. Effects of MCI-727, a new antiulcer agent, on various gastric and duodenal lesions in experimental animals. Jpn J Pharmacol. 1991 Apr;55(4):415-24. doi: 10.1254/jjp.55.415. PMID: 1886287.
